Output 2250e8a53dc61d679cd1298f5ab23e7fb68db8b154efc7713d47279046a8a429:2

value
23082451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19cf045f0f277cf42c0e7895f033bed3b5d4333d OP_EQUAL
address
MAFd82NjUwd7zBWN59ub86nYcUZtCMHgfT
transaction
2250e8a53dc61d679cd1298f5ab23e7fb68db8b154efc7713d47279046a8a429
spent
true